Key Specifications
Before going deep, lets look at the main specs in a simple table. This helps you understand what the phone offers at a glance. Nothing here feels over the top, but everything feels balanced. That balance is the real strength of the Moto G85.
| Feature | Moto G85 |
|---|---|
| Display | 6.67-inch pOLED, Full HD+, 120Hz |
| Processor | Snapdragon 6s Gen 3 |
| RAM | 8GB or 12GB |
| Storage | 128GB or 256GB, microSD support |
| Rear Camera | 50MP OIS + 8MP ultrawide |
| Front Camera | 32MP |
| Battery | 5000mAh, 30W fast charge |
| Software | Android 14, MyUX |
| Extras | IP52, stereo speakers, in-display fingerprint |

Software Experience
The Moto G85 runs Android 14 with MyUX. The interface feels clean and light. There are no annoying ads or heavy apps. Everything feels simple and smooth.
Moto gestures like chop for torch and twist for camera are very useful. Updates are promised, which adds trust. This clean software is a big reason people choose Motorola.
